资源介绍
Unide Python
该Python软件包是一部分,并提供了用于生成,解析和验证PPMP有效负载的API。 PPMP, 是一种简单的,基于JSON的协议,用于定义的(工业)物联网应用中的消息有效负载。 Unide网站上提供了其他编程语言的实现。
Python实现的重点是易于实现后端实现,工具和PPMP应用程序原型。 只需几行代码即可生成简单的有效负载并使用通过MQTT发送该有效负载:
import unide
import paho.mqtt.client as mqtt
client = mqtt.Client()
client.connect("localhost", 1883, 60)
device = unide.Device("Device-001")
measurement = device.measurement(temperature=36.7)
client.